. @ExploitSummit Montreal. Sept 28–29. No panels. No one hogging the mic. Just debates - two people, opposing views, audience decides. That format matters. Bittensor is moving fast on economic design. Some think the pace is sharpening the network. Others think it’s scaring capital away. Putting that tension on stage is more useful than another slide deck. The other session worth paying attention to is the live security review from @Bitsecai. Miners try to break code. Validators grade on objective truth. Subnet incentives get tested in public. That’s the real question on Bittensor right now: are subnets actually rewarding the right behavior? This is what I’m eyeing. Not the conference noise. The parts that stress-test the network in front of the room.
